Transaction 83a5caf18415269617eb735f9eae5dabe664316b9f8fcd3a73b9f8f9128012f8

1 Input
2 Outputs
  • 83a5caf18415269617eb735f9eae5dabe664316b9f8fcd3a73b9f8f9128012f8:0
  • value  1677312
    address  1PcuckS3PyZg5kewzs5TJvZR7BZhevCouM
  • 83a5caf18415269617eb735f9eae5dabe664316b9f8fcd3a73b9f8f9128012f8:1
  • value  37989424
    address  37EWKQRx4AnzdA7Yf6fMaEeQMnFkJBZdfp